How to check your battery electrolyte level!

check your battery to save hundreds

Spring car care tip: The water level in your battery should be checked in the spring and fall of each.  As your battery loses water, which all lead-acid batteries do through normal use, you lose power.  Your car can begin to crank more slowly and you alternator will also labor unnecessarily.  With hot summer days not far away, the increased heat and stress on your electrical system will cause your alternator to overheat and possibly fail.  Filling your battery with distilled water will relieve stress on your starter and your alternator.  This basically free maintenance could easily save you several hundred dollars in repair costs.
